Transaction 44330d782b91f96405f9b7ecc98175354668cf9c8cba7ca6bdaf847df02495e6
1 Input
1 Output
-
44330d782b91f96405f9b7ecc98175354668cf9c8cba7ca6bdaf847df02495e6:0
- value
- 43655
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 8bd6d0b0babb1580f63af781001f15ff0e44b056decb73c6c5e2227d32bebef9
- address
- bc1p30tdpv96hv2cpa3677qsq8c4lu8yfvzkmm9h83k9ug386v47hmussvppcx